Browse Source

添加合作伙伴UI调整

git-svn-id: svn+ssh://10.10.101.21/source/platform/platform-b2b@8277 f3bf4e98-0cf0-11e4-a00c-a99a8b9d557d
hejq 9 years ago
parent
commit
9525f4604e

+ 9 - 3
src/main/webapp/resources/js/index/app.js

@@ -486,7 +486,7 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
             templateUrl : "static/tpl/index/baseInfo/addPartners.html",
             templateUrl : "static/tpl/index/baseInfo/addPartners.html",
             controller : 'AddPartnersCtrl'
             controller : 'AddPartnersCtrl'
         }).state('baseInfo.partner_searchresult', {
         }).state('baseInfo.partner_searchresult', {
-            url : '/search?keyword=',
+            url : '/search',
             templateUrl : "static/tpl/index/baseInfo/searchresult.html",
             templateUrl : "static/tpl/index/baseInfo/searchresult.html",
             controller : 'EnterpriseSearchCtrl'
             controller : 'EnterpriseSearchCtrl'
         }).state('qc', {
         }).state('qc', {
@@ -13207,7 +13207,8 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
     
     
     // 企业圈搜索结果
     // 企业圈搜索结果
     app.controller('EnterpriseSearchCtrl', ['$scope', 'getAccountUserSpace', 'ngTableParams', '$filter', 'BaseService', 'toaster', 'AddPartner', '$rootScope', function($scope, getAccountUserSpace, ngTableParams, $filter, BaseService, toaster, AddPartner, $rootScope) {
     app.controller('EnterpriseSearchCtrl', ['$scope', 'getAccountUserSpace', 'ngTableParams', '$filter', 'BaseService', 'toaster', 'AddPartner', '$rootScope', function($scope, getAccountUserSpace, ngTableParams, $filter, BaseService, toaster, AddPartner, $rootScope) {
-		BaseService.scrollBackToTop();
+    	$scope.status = 'add';
+    	BaseService.scrollBackToTop();
 		$scope.active = 'all';
 		$scope.active = 'all';
 		$scope.agreedText = '全部';
 		$scope.agreedText = '全部';
 		$scope.dateZoneText = '一个月内';
 		$scope.dateZoneText = '一个月内';
@@ -13286,7 +13287,6 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
 			});
 			});
 		}
 		}
 		
 		
-		$scope.status = 'enList';
 	}]);
 	}]);
     
     
     // 平台新增的询价单(指定一个供应商)
     // 平台新增的询价单(指定一个供应商)
@@ -13489,5 +13489,11 @@ define([ 'toaster', 'charts', 'ngTable', 'common/services', 'common/directives',
     	}
     	}
 	}]);
 	}]);
 	
 	
+	// 企业圈查询收到待处理的数目
+	app.controller('RequestAmountCtrl', ['$scope', 'AddPartnerMyRequest', function($scope, AddPartnerMyRequest) {
+		AddPartnerMyRequest.requestAmount({}, function(data) {
+			$scope.requestTodo = data;
+		});
+	}]);
     return app;
     return app;
 });
 });

+ 1 - 0
src/main/webapp/resources/tpl/index/baseInfo/addPartners.html

@@ -5,6 +5,7 @@
 <title>Insert title here</title>
 <title>Insert title here</title>
 </head>
 </head>
 <body>
 <body>
+<div ng-include src="'static/tpl/index/baseInfo/enMenu.html'"></div>
 <div class="sreach-index">
 <div class="sreach-index">
 	<div class="row">
 	<div class="row">
 		<img src="static/img/home/sreach-logo.png"/>
 		<img src="static/img/home/sreach-logo.png"/>

+ 2 - 19
src/main/webapp/resources/tpl/index/baseInfo/enMenu.html

@@ -1,24 +1,7 @@
 <div class="tab-first">
 <div class="tab-first">
 	<div class="row">
 	<div class="row">
-		<a type="button" ui-sref="baseInfo.vendorInfo" ng-class="{'active':status=='vendor' || 'customer' && status!='send'}" class="tab-btn">我的合作伙伴</a>
+		<a type="button" ui-sref="baseInfo.vendorInfo" ng-class="{'active':status=='vendor' || 'customer' && status!='send' && status!='add'}" class="tab-btn">我的合作伙伴</a>
 		<a type="button" ui-sref="baseInfo.myRequest" ng-class="{'active':status=='send'}" class="tab-btn">新的合作伙伴<b class="new-dot"></b></a>
 		<a type="button" ui-sref="baseInfo.myRequest" ng-class="{'active':status=='send'}" class="tab-btn">新的合作伙伴<b class="new-dot"></b></a>
-		<a type="button" href="#/baseInfo/partner" class="tab-btn">添加合作伙伴</a>
+		<a type="button" ui-sref="baseInfo.partner_searchresult" class="tab-btn" ng-class="{'active':status=='add'}">添加合作伙伴</a>
 	</div>
 	</div>
 </div>
 </div>
-<!--<div class="tab-active margin-bot group-container condition">
-	<div class="row">
-		<div class="col-xs-6">
-			<div class="btn-group btn-group-sm btn-group-justified">
-				<div class="btn-group btn-group-sm">
-					<a type="button" class="btn btn-default btn-line" ui-sref="baseInfo.vendorInfo"
-					   ng-class="{'btn-info':status=='vendor' || 'customer' && status!='send'}" >合作伙伴</a>
-				</div>
-				<div class="btn-group btn-group-sm">
-					<a type="button" class="btn btn-default btn-line" ui-sref="baseInfo.myRequest"
-					   ng-class="{'btn-info':status=='send'}" >新的合作伙伴<b class="new-dot"></b></a>
-				</div>
-			</div>
-		</div>
-	</div>
-
-</div>-->

+ 4 - 4
src/main/webapp/resources/tpl/index/baseInfo/myRequest.html

@@ -348,12 +348,12 @@
 			<td class="first" colspan="4">
 			<td class="first" colspan="4">
 				<div>营业执照:<span ng-bind="::request.vendUID"></span></div>
 				<div>营业执照:<span ng-bind="::request.vendUID"></span></div>
 				<div>申请人:<span ng-bind="::request.custUserName"></span></div>
 				<div>申请人:<span ng-bind="::request.custUserName"></span></div>
-				<div>审核人:<span ng-bind="request.vendUserName"></span></div>
-				<div>
+				<div ng-if="::request.vendUserName != null">审核人:<span ng-bind="::request.vendUserName"></span></div>
+				<!-- <div>
 					原因:
 					原因:
-					<!--<input class="form-control" ng-model="request.reason" ng-if="request.statusCode==311 && request.method==0" style="width: 90%; float: right;">-->
+					<input class="form-control" ng-model="request.reason" ng-if="request.statusCode==311 && request.method==0" style="width: 90%; float: right;">
 					<span ng-bind="request.reason" ng-if="request.statusCode!=311"></span>
 					<span ng-bind="request.reason" ng-if="request.statusCode!=311"></span>
-				</div>
+				</div> -->
 			<td width="200" class="text-center">
 			<td width="200" class="text-center">
 				<p><a class="btn label-success white" ng-click="addSupplier(request.vendUID)" ng-if="request.statusCode==313 && request.vendor == 0">添加供应商 </a></p>
 				<p><a class="btn label-success white" ng-click="addSupplier(request.vendUID)" ng-if="request.statusCode==313 && request.vendor == 0">添加供应商 </a></p>
 				<p><span class="btn01 btn label-danger white" ng-if="request.statusCode==313 && request.vendor == 1">供应商 </span></p>
 				<p><span class="btn01 btn label-danger white" ng-if="request.statusCode==313 && request.vendor == 1">供应商 </span></p>

+ 1 - 0
src/main/webapp/resources/tpl/index/baseInfo/searchresult.html

@@ -268,6 +268,7 @@
 <div class="loading in" ng-class="{'in': loading}">
 <div class="loading in" ng-class="{'in': loading}">
 	<i></i>
 	<i></i>
 </div>
 </div>
+<div ng-include src="'static/tpl/index/baseInfo/enMenu.html'"></div>
 <div class="myReuest search-bg condition block">
 <div class="myReuest search-bg condition block">
 		<div class="row">
 		<div class="row">
 			<div class="col-xs-6">
 			<div class="col-xs-6">